Fix unchecked return values
[openafs.git] / src / viced / state_analyzer.c
index 184a9c8..6d8b209 100644 (file)
@@ -330,7 +330,8 @@ prompt(void)
                fprintf(stderr, "prompt state broken; aborting\n");
                return;
            }
-           fgets(input, 256, stdin);
+           if (fgets(input, 256, stdin) == NULL)
+               return;
 
            if (!strcmp(input, "")) {
                /* repeat last command */